Transaction e24d5aeb43493a70034004aed771ee8b8d9c7bb3dc1f9c9ee1420cdb4d266661
1 Input
2 Outputs
- e24d5aeb43493a70034004aed771ee8b8d9c7bb3dc1f9c9ee1420cdb4d266661:0
- e24d5aeb43493a70034004aed771ee8b8d9c7bb3dc1f9c9ee1420cdb4d266661:1
value 660883
address 3KLq66EGBYokGkVEKGsbDNbN4z7WKBiVr5
value 1263015
address 1KAgZ58hAmcij1eHWNT3nRwJa6Vr8UB4ro